![](/img/trans.png)
[英]Window.open binary data pdf is downloading but not displaying pdf :Javascript
[英]How to pass a PDF as binary to window.open()?
我正在使用Cordova / ionic构建一个应用程序,现在我可以在其中从API(我已通过身份验证)中获取PDF。 然后,我想在通常用window.open('http://example.com/the-file.pdf', "_blank", "location=no");
打开的inAppBrowser中显示此PDF window.open('http://example.com/the-file.pdf', "_blank", "location=no");
。 但是,由于我已经获取了数据,所以我无法提供url,而是希望将数据提供为二进制。
我四处搜寻,但只找到了这样的答案 ,不幸的是这对我不起作用。
有人知道我如何通过window.open()
将PDF作为二进制数据传递吗? 欢迎所有提示!
尝试这个
Window.open('http://docs.google.com/gview?url=YOUR_PDF_URL', "_blank", "location=no");
声明:本站的技术帖子网页,遵循CC BY-SA 4.0协议,如果您需要转载,请注明本站网址或者原文地址。任何问题请咨询:yoyou2525@163.com.